Heim  >  Artikel  >  System-Tutorial  >  Wie verwalte ich Festplattenkontingente im Linux-System?

Wie verwalte ich Festplattenkontingente im Linux-System?

WBOY
WBOYOriginal
2024-02-22 08:24:04745Durchsuche

Wie verwalte ich Festplattenkontingente im Linux-System?

In Linux-Systemen ist das Festplattenkontingent eine wichtige Verwaltungsfunktion. Durch das Festlegen des Festplattenkontingents können Benutzer die Nutzung des Festplattenspeichers begrenzen und unzureichenden Speicherplatz vermeiden. In diesem Artikel erfahren Sie, wie Sie Festplattenkontingente in Linux-Systemen verwalten, einschließlich des Festlegens, Anzeigens und Verwaltens von Festplattenkontingenten.

1. Festplattenkontingente verstehen: Festplattenkontingente sind ein Mechanismus, der die Nutzung des Festplattenspeichers durch Benutzer begrenzt. Durch das Festlegen von Festplattenkontingenten können Sie sicherstellen, dass der Speicherplatz auf der Festplatte für jeden Benutzer oder jede Gruppe begrenzt ist, wodurch Speicherplatz vermieden wird Missbrauch. Oder es kommt zu einer übermäßigen Belegung. Festplattenkontingente sind besonders in Umgebungen mit mehreren Benutzern nützlich, um sicherzustellen, dass Speicherplatz zugewiesen und ordnungsgemäß genutzt wird.

2. Festplattenkontingent festlegen

Installieren Sie das Quotentool:
  1. In Linux-Systemen wird das Quotentool normalerweise zum Verwalten von Festplattenkontingenten verwendet. Stellen Sie zunächst sicher, dass das Quotentool im System installiert ist. Mit dem folgenden Befehl können Sie überprüfen, ob das Quotentool installiert ist:
$ sudo apt-get install quota

Bereiten Sie das Dateisystem vor:
  1. Bevor Sie das Festplattenkontingent festlegen Stellen Sie sicher, dass das Dateisystem gemountet und die Festplattenkontingentfunktion aktiviert ist. Sie können beim Mounten des Dateisystems die Optionen „usrquota“ und „groupquota“ verwenden, um die Festplattenkontingentfunktion für Benutzer und Gruppen zu aktivieren, zum Beispiel:
$ sudo mount -o remount,usrquota,grpquota /dev/sda1 /mnt

Initialisieren Sie das Festplattenkontingent:
  1. Nach dem Mounten des Dateisystems können Sie Wenn Sie die Festplattenkontingentdatenbank initialisieren müssen, können Sie zum Initialisieren den folgenden Befehl verwenden:
$ sudo quotacheck -cug /mnt

Festplattenkontingent aktivieren:
  1. Festplattenkontingent aktivieren. Sie können den folgenden Befehl verwenden:
$ sudo quotaon /mnt

Festplattenkontingentlimit für einen Benutzer festlegen oder Gruppe:
  1. Sie können „edquota“ verwenden. Verwenden Sie den Befehl, um die Festplattenkontingentgrenzen eines Benutzers oder einer Gruppe zu bearbeiten, zum Beispiel:
$ sudo edquota -u username

3. Festplattenkontingente anzeigen und verwalten

Aktuelle Festplattenkontingentinformationen anzeigen:
  1. Sie können den Befehl „quota“ verwenden, um die aktuelle Festplattenkontingentnutzung des Benutzers anzuzeigen, zum Beispiel:
$ quota -u username

Benutzerfestplattenkontingent ändern:
  1. Wenn Sie das Festplattenkontingentlimit des Benutzers ändern müssen, können Sie den Befehl „ edquota“-Befehl, um es zu bearbeiten.

Warnungen zu Festplattenkontingenten verwalten:
  1. Sie können einen Warnmechanismus für Festplattenkontingente einrichten und Warnbenachrichtigungen an Benutzer senden, wenn sie sich den Grenzwerten für Festplattenkontingente nähern oder diese überschreiten. Sie können „usrjquota=aquota.user,jqfmt=vfsv0“ zur Datei „/etc/fstab“ hinzufügen, um die Warnfunktion für Festplattenkontingente zu aktivieren.

Zusammenfassung

Durch das Festlegen und Verwalten von Festplattenkontingenten können Sie die Nutzung des Speicherplatzes effektiv verwalten und verhindern, dass Speicherplatz missbraucht oder zu stark belegt wird. In Linux-Systemen können Sie das Quoten-Tool verwenden, um Festplattenkontingente für Benutzer oder Gruppen einfach zu verwalten und sicherzustellen, dass Speicherplatz angemessen zugewiesen und genutzt wird. Ich hoffe, dieser Artikel kann Ihnen helfen zu verstehen, wie Sie Festplattenkontingente in einem Linux-System verwalten.

Das obige ist der detaillierte Inhalt vonWie verwalte ich Festplattenkontingente im Linux-System?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n